Saussurea epilobioides
What's the taxonomical classification of Saussurea epilobioides?
Saussurea epilobioides belongs to the kingdom Plantae and is classified under the phylum Streptophyta. Within the class Equisetopsida, it is further categorized into the subclass Magnoliidae and the order Asterales. This plant is a member of the family Asteraceae, which places it within the genus Saussurea, and its specific identification is completed by the species name epilobioides.

What is the geographical distribution of this plant?
This plant is native to the high-altitude regions of the Himalayas and the Tibetan Plateau in Asia. It grows primarily in alpine and subalpine zones where rocky terrain and cold climates prevail. Its range spans across several countries including China, India, Nepal, and Bhutan. Populations are often found in specialized microhabitats such as scree slopes or stony meadows. These specific environmental conditions limit its presence to very particular elevations within these mountain systems.
